Write a review
Helivation Ltd
Hangar 3, Blackpool International Airport, Blackpool, Lancashire FY4 2QS, United Kingdom, Blackpool, England
Hangar 3, Blackpool International Airport, Blackpool, Lancashire FY4 2QS, United Kingdom, Blackpool, England